How to import pst into microsoft mail

Importing a PST file into Microsoft Mail (Outlook) can be a bit tricky, but I'll guide you through the process. Here are the steps:

Method 1: Import PST file using Outlook

  1. Open Outlook: Launch Microsoft Outlook on your computer.
  2. Go to File: Click on the "File" tab in the top left corner of the Outlook window.
  3. Open & Export: Click on "Open & Export" in the left sidebar.
  4. Import/Export: Select "Import from another program or file" and then click "Next".
  5. File type: Choose "Personal Folders File (.pst)" as the file type and click "Next".
  6. Browse: Select the PST file you want to import and click "Open".
  7. Import: Click "Import" to start the import process.
